What is the meaning of thatch?

noun

  • Hair resembling thatched roofing material.
  • Plant stalks used as roofing material.
  • An English pirate who operated in the Caribbean and off the Atlantic coast of North America (died in 1718.
  • A house roof made with a plant material (as straw.

verb

  • Cover with thatch.
    • usage: "thatch the roofs"
